Transaction 51e7304c026c53a4f32d5b8582aeeb5915588f2da0c6f412275b873e012f9e4c

3 Input
2 Outputs
  • 51e7304c026c53a4f32d5b8582aeeb5915588f2da0c6f412275b873e012f9e4c:0
  • value  24503798
    address  17TxwSKDwqqkKW4bjdqkJL6LL74uqFhKw
  • 51e7304c026c53a4f32d5b8582aeeb5915588f2da0c6f412275b873e012f9e4c:1
  • value  1253614
    address  1EoZLvQqjPGX67PKyCHtsUCrPRzGd4C3KA